    Lightbulb Dungeons modifiers and challenges

    In my humble opinion, one of the painful things when leveling up a second (third, forth, etc) class is running the old and same dungeons.

    I don't know if it a feasible idea, but I would like to see three things in dungeons (specially in low level dungeons) for more variety:

    a) Difficult modifiers: At the beginning of dungeon (or during the "commence check") players can vote in options to increase the difficulty (strong enemies, permanent damage/healing debuff to all players, etc). Each modifier also increase the rewards (more XP and gil from monsters, better loot chests, etc)

    b) Special rewards: At the end of dungeon players can earn special rewards (XP, gil, tomes, items) depending of their performance: speed run, 100% mapping, no deaths, 100% monster kill, etc.

    c) Random optional challenges (like mini-battlecraft levequests): protect an item or NPC against waves of monsters, kill a stronger version of an normal monster, defeat "x" enemies in "y" time, etc.

    I think it would actually be fun if we get like a “Slot machine” at the beginning of the dungeon where you would it give you 1 challenge, 1 handicap and 1 bonus reward. Something like: “No deaths” as the Challenge combined with “Curse (half HP & MP)” as the Handicap and “+50 Tomes” as the (additional) bonus.

    They could even make it so that every party member would get a different set of Challenges, and Handicaps, but the Bonus would only be given when everyone’s challenge has been completed. That way players would be more inclined to talk to each other to verify which challenges and/or handicaps they would have.

    I know what you mean, but
    a) would only put more stress on the healer and won't change the experience of the dungeon for the rest of the group except that it takes longer to complete.
    b) optional goals in the dungeons would be nice to have, but leave speed run out of it or things will get ugly if someone is not able/doesn't want to do it.
    c) sounds interesting. I would prefer some optional bosses.

    I would love to have some sort of Hunt inside the dungeon *like an extra boss*, something approriate to the level of the dungeon and that give bonuses like seals, exp, gil etc. At the start of the dungeon if someone has a hunt poster for that dungeon it shows up in the screen like the tome bonus.

    Small random side objetives could be cool in there as well, something like the levequests, but inside the dungeon and getting good rewards, and all of that being optional, but being strongly recommended with the good rewards.
